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
825 84 72344963 27 93577034
7644969374 4413207069
7644969374 4413207069
986305177 754568 8439 00758750 138
All about undefined
Interested in learning more?
7644969374 4413207069
986305177 754568 8439 00758750 138
See more
399 16871
722297 002173638 7057978
See more
2248547920 742025 761
994616667 36 5915 96
See more